Vortioxetine (brand name Trintellix in the US, formerly Brintellix) is a multimodal antidepressant FDA-approved in 2013 for major depressive disorder. Beyond SERT inhibition, it directly modulates multiple serotonin receptor subtypes: 5HT1A agonism, 5HT1B partial agonism, and 5HT3, 5HT7, and 5HT1D antagonism. This combination produces, via disinhibition, downstream increases in not only serotonin but also norepinephrine, dopamine, acetylcholine, histamine, and glutamate, the hypothesized basis for its pro-cognitive effects (improved processing speed) that have distinguished it in trials of MDD with cognitive symptoms.
The ondansetron-like 5HT3 antagonism reduces the GI side effects common to pure SSRIs (less nausea than typical SERT inhibitors). Sexual side effects appear to be lower than with SSRIs but still occur.
SERT inhibition + 5HT1A agonism + 5HT1B partial agonism + 5HT3, 5HT7, 5HT1D antagonism. The 5HT3 antagonism (similar to ondansetron) may underlie reduced GI side effects. The 5HT7 antagonism may underlie pro-cognitive effects.

Effects
Nausea (most common; less than typical SSRIs), constipation, vomiting, sexual dysfunction (less than SSRIs but present). Lower rate of discontinuation symptoms due to long half-life.

Purported mechanism
Sometimes called a 'serotonin modulator and stimulator.' Combines: SERT inhibition (raises 5-HT) + direct 5HT1A receptor agonism + 5HT1B partial agonism (heteroreceptor) + 5HT3, 5HT7, 5HT1D antagonism. Net effect: increased 5-HT, NE, DA, ACh, histamine, glutamate via disinhibition of multiple downstream circuits. Stahl emphasizes the 5HT3 antagonism + 5HT7 antagonism for the pro-cognitive effects.
